When you are looking for a treadmill, you should first think about what you intend to do with it. If you plan to use it primarily for walking, you might be in a position to save money by choosing a less advanced model that has a range of built-in workouts that are designed to improve your performance. If you intend to sprint or run in the future, you'll need models with higher speeds and an increase in incline.
The best treadmills that we tested include a number of intelligent features. They include footage from real-life from trails and mountains and augmented reality training trails and virtual coaches. These features will aid in monitoring your exercise habits and adjust them as time passes to increase your fitness.
A good treadmill will offer a variety of workout options that will keep your routine active and exciting. It is also required to easily connect to your smartphone so that you can download new sessions via an app or streaming service. These features can make a difference between a treadmill you enjoy and one that you steer clear of.
If you are a beginner you should consider treadmills on sale that have a built-in running program and pre-programmed interval training. These workouts were developed by certified personal training professionals and can help you improve your fitness over time. They also help you save time since they don't require manual adjustments.
For more experienced runners, a treadmill that has the capability of replicating steep hills or other terrains will be a better choice to provide the most realistic exercise. You should ensure that your treadmill has an maximum incline of at least 10% and an upper speed that is fast enough for your preferred speed.
A great treadmill should have a simple interface that you can operate through the large screen and buttons. It should also have an emergency stop feature that can stop your workout immediately if you fall or become unstable. ACE-certified functional training specialist Noelle McKenzie rates safety as the most important aspect when it comes to treadmills. She says she looks for an appropriate belt that has a sufficient amount of padding, rails and an emergency essential to ensure your safety if you happen to fall off the machine.

Flexibility
Based on your fitness goals You may need an exercise machine that can do more than just jogging or walking. The most effective treadmills for homes can also simulate hills, offer incline adjustments as high as 20% and have a variety of training programs designed by personal trainers. The most advanced treadmills uk automatically change your pace, incline and decline during workouts.
The Bowflex Treadmill 22 for example can simulate hills up to 15%, and its motor can reach speeds of 12 miles per hour, which is roughly a pace of five minutes to complete one mile. It also has a wider running surface (22 inches wide and 60 inches long) that is more suitable for runners than other models. It also offers more integrated workouts and other features than other treadmills, such as a touchscreen console with front-facing speakers, an USB charging port, and a small cooling fan.
When you are choosing a treadmill, you must also take into consideration the shock absorption capacity of the treadmill and its running deck. The average belt for walkers is that's around 50 inches long, while runners usually require a deck that's at least 60 inches in length to accommodate their strides and gaits that are longer. Some treadmills have a deck even larger than these dimensions, however they tend to be more expensive.
treadmills uk reviews are powered by electric or manual motors. Motorized ones are the most common and generally feature more options than manual counterparts, such as various speed settings and adjustable inclines. If you are planning to do intense interval workouts then you'll need a treadmill that has an extra powerful motor. It must be rated at a minimum of 3.0 continuous horses.
Some of the best treadmills come with a long warranty that includes both labor and parts. Other models have shorter warranties, with some only covering one or two years of use. Before you purchase, make sure you go through the terms and conditions. It's also important to know if the frame and motor are covered by a warranty, as well as other moving parts. Motors and frames are covered by a 10-year lifetime warranty, however other parts might only be covered for a few months or one year.
